A vehicle hits a gas line after colliding with another vehicle in Reno (Reno, NV)

On Sunday afternoon, a gas line burst after a vehicle struck it in Reno.

As per the initial information, the two-vehicle crash took place on Kindred Avenue and Virbel Lane. The preliminary investigation indicated that one vehicle collided with another vehicle, causing the second vehicle to strike a gas line. RFD and NV Energy quickly responded to the crash site.

At 3:20 p.m., officials said that the leak was controlled and gas had been cut off at one house. Reports further stated that there is no risk to the public or the neighborhood. NV Energy representatives have not provided an estimated end time for the repair. It is unclear if anyone suffered injuries as a result of the accident. No other details are available.

The crash remains under investigation.
